Transaction ef656664b5ec98e576873d7b6c1cdf0034b9bbe9e001b76d3c59e8b9e0efb7f5
1 Input
1 Output
-
ef656664b5ec98e576873d7b6c1cdf0034b9bbe9e001b76d3c59e8b9e0efb7f5:0
- value
- 25490000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 de7fca1b5e1b0471d7152dea30ff5a7fa78f407e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MHU6ZCKXsWLNieBYWx7YZEQsPafsFYEx5